Erythema nodosum associated with pregnancy. Case reports.

R Langer, I Bukovsky, I Lipshitz, S Ariely, E Caspi.   

Abstract

Four cases of erythema nodosum associated with pregnancy are reported and the literature reviewed. Erythema nodosum in pregnancy is a self-limited condition requiring minimal supportive treatment. No adverse effects upon pregnancy course or fetal outcome were noted. It is suggested that pregnancy may serve as an etiological basis for the disease.
